    Wow this recipe was awesome! Since this was my first time letting my shredded taters sit in water for so long, I was surprised to see how much starch settled at the bottom of the shred bowl. Found out with a double batch, the batter thins out over time which actually turned out well since the early fritters seemed to be over seasoned. If you’re low on tissues, putting the onion in the freezer while you prep the taters is not a bad idea. THANKS FOODWISHES!!
